The BZX284-B7V5,115 belongs to the category of Zener diodes.
It is commonly used for voltage regulation and protection in electronic circuits.
The BZX284-B7V5,115 is typically packaged in reels with a quantity of 3000 units per reel.
The BZX284-B7V5,115 has two pins, anode, and cathode, which are identified by their respective markings on the package.
The primary function of the BZX284-B7V5,115 is to maintain a constant voltage across its terminals when it is operated in the reverse breakdown region.
When the voltage across the BZX284-B7V5,115 exceeds its rated value, it enters the breakdown region, allowing current to flow and maintaining a nearly constant voltage drop across its terminals.
The BZX284-B7V5,115 finds extensive use in various electronic devices such as voltage regulators, overvoltage protection circuits, and signal clamping applications.
Some alternative models to the BZX284-B7V5,115 include: - BZX84C7V5 - BZT52C7V5 - 1N4736A
